Description of Menu Items
This describes the items and functions available when you press [MENU] and enter the menu mode.
Menu Function Range Default
SETUP This cancels material setup (unsetup). – –
OFFSET This sets the amount of offset for the blade during 0 to 1 mm 0.250 mm
cutting. Perform a cutting test and set the conditions to (0.025 mm step)
match the loaded material and the installed blade.
When using the included blade, cutting can be
performed using the factory-default settings.
QUALITY This sets the cutting quality. Ordinarily this is left set to NORMAL/ NORMAL
[NORMAL]. When rapid cutting is desired, such as HI-SPEED/
when cutting a large material, set this to [HI-SPEED]. HEAVY
When load is large, or if the material is not cut
smoothly, or when small text is to be cut attractively,
set this to [HEAVY].
UPSPEED This sets the speed of movement when the blade is 1 to 85 cm/s 50 cm/s
raised and moves to the next position for cutting during (1 cm/s step)
a cutting operation.
PRESET It is possible to set the cutting parameters to match the Preset 1 to 8 –
blade and material, and store them for later use. Five
items can be stored: cutting speed , blade offset, blade
force, [UPSPEED], and [QUALITY]. These settings
can be stored in memory as eight patterns (numbered
1 through 8).
AXIS ROTATE This rotates the cutting coordinate origin by 90 degrees. 0deg/90deg 0deg
The default setting is [0deg], which means that the
origin is at the bottom left of the material. Setting this
to [90deg] moves the origin to the bottom right of the
material, thereby rotating the cutting pattern by 90
degrees.
* Don’t forget that the coordinate axis changes when
the origin is rotated.
AREA MOVE This moves the material by the length to be cut before 24.9 m toward the 1.0 m toward
actual cutting is performed, making it possible to front to 24.9 m the front
ensure that the material will not slip or come loose toward the rear
during cutting. When performing continuous cutting on
the same material, this can also be used to make sure
that there is enough remaining material to cut the data
that will be sent.
When you are performing front loading, this feeds the
specified length of material to the rear to ensure the
cutting area, and shifts the origin point.
You can pause or stop material feed by pressing the
[PAUSE] key during execution.
SUB MENU FACTORY Selecting [ALL] returns the settings values of the menu PRESET/ALL –
DEFAULT items to their factory-default values.
Selecting [PRESET] returns only the cutting conditions
store in preset 1 through 8 to their factory-default
values.
DISPLAY This sets the unit of measurement used for coordinate mm/Inch mm
UNIT values shown on the display.
When you make the setting with the [AREA MOVE]
menu, selecting [mm] displays values in meters and
selecting [Inch] displays values in feet.
